Transaction 5ebedf83798cb32ac230ce4e0a03b637892171fecdd40c2540a17c05a657d6a9

1 Input
2 Outputs
  • 5ebedf83798cb32ac230ce4e0a03b637892171fecdd40c2540a17c05a657d6a9:0
  • value  3214292
    address  1HkbZhaGiuhTo6exL4rkBUsevSYbddYFRx
  • 5ebedf83798cb32ac230ce4e0a03b637892171fecdd40c2540a17c05a657d6a9:1
  • value  2830554
    address  32pZdJaGz52CBn2SQP4cyUQwcCtsDw6AJX